最新公告
  • 欢迎您光临源码库,本站秉承服务宗旨 履行“站长”责任,销售只是起点 服务永无止境!立即加入
  • WordPress HTTPS强制实施:从SSL证书到混合内容修复

    WordPress HTTPS强制实施:从SSL证书到混合内容修复插图

    随着互联网的发展,网站安全已成为用户和搜索引擎的共同关注焦点。特别是在WordPress这样庞大的内容管理系统中,HTTPS的全面部署不仅关系到网站的信誉,更关乎用户的个人隐私和数据安全。什么是HTTPS?它其实就是在HTTP协议的基础上加入了SSL(安全套接字层)或TLS(传输层安全协议),确保网站与访客之间的数据传输是加密的,从而有效防止数据被窃取或篡改。

    为什么需要在WordPress网站中强制实施HTTPS呢?原因很简单:搜索引擎,如Google,已经明确表示将HTTPS作为排名因素之一。用户浏览器也会对未启用HTTPS的网站发出警告,直接影响网站的信任度和访问意愿。更重要的是,HTTPS还能保护用户的敏感信息,比如登录密码、支付信息等。

    那么从哪一步开始部署呢?首要任务是获取一份可靠的SSL证书。目前市面上的SSL证书种类繁多,最主要的可以分为:域名验证型(DV)、组织验证型(OV)和扩展验证型(EV)。对于普通网站而言,DV证书通常已足够,而一些需进行更高层级验证的企业网站则建议选择OV或EV证书,以增强用户的信任。

    在获得证书后,下一步便是配置服务器。这一环节需要根据使用的服务器类型(如Apache、Nginx、IIS等)进行详细设置。对于WordPress用户,很多主机服务提供商会提供一键部署SSL的功能,但如果你用的是VPS或自定义环境,可能需要手动配置证书、更新配置文件。

    配置成功后,网站应该自动从HTTP跳转到HTTPS。这一重定向的设置尤为重要,避免用户意外访问到非加密版本页面,确保所有入口都转为HTTPS访问。通常可以通过修改.htaccess文件、配置服务器重定向规则,或利用WordPress插件实现自动跳转。

    即便HTTPS基本部署完成,仍会存在一些潜在的问题。其中之一就是混合内容(MixedContent)问题。简单来说,混合内容指的是页面通过HTTPS加载,但其中某些资源(如图片、脚本、样式表)却是通过HTTP加载。这不仅会造成页面安全警告,还可能造成页面部分内容无法加载,影响用户体验和网站信誉。

    为了解决这一问题,必须彻底检查网站中所有资源的加载路径,确保全部都使用HTTPS。你可以使用浏览器开发者工具中的控制台(Console)查看混合内容的详细信息,识别出存在问题的资源。之后,根据实际情况,将资源的URL改为相对路径或强制统一使用HTTPS。

    有效的方法还包括使用WordPress插件如ReallySimpleSSL,它能自动检测到混合内容问题,并帮你一键修复。当然,若网站中嵌入了第三方资源(如广告、分析工具),也需确保这些资源支持HTTPS,避免因为第三方资源问题影响整体安全性。

    总结一下,为了实现WordPress网站的HTTP到HTTPS的无缝过渡,需要采纳多方面的策略:首先选择合适的SSL证书并正确配置,确保所有访问点都强制跳转到HTTPS;其次全面排查并修复混合内容问题,为用户提供完整的加密访问体验。只有这样,您的网站才能在搜索引擎中获得更优排名,也能赢得访客的信任,打造真正安全、可靠的线上平台。

    在完成基本的HTTPS部署和混合内容修复之后,网站的安全性依然可以进一步提升。事实上,现代SSL技术和安全协议提供了许多高级功能,合理利用这些功能可以让你的WordPress网站变得更加坚不可摧。也有一些实用的技巧和细节,值得每个网站管理员去掌握,以确保安全性能得到最大化。

    一、启用HSTS(HTTPStrictTransportSecurity)HSTS是一项强大的安全策略,告诉浏览器强制使用HTTPS访问网站。启用HSTS后,即使用户在地址栏输入HTTP,也会被自动重定向到HTTPS版本,避免了中间人攻击甚至部分劫持行为。

    配置HSTS只需要在服务器设置中添加相应的头部信息,例如在Apache中设置:

    HeaderalwayssetStrict-Transport-Security”max-age=31536000;includeSubDomains;preload”

    这意味着浏览器会在接下来的一年内,只通过HTTPS访问该网站。

    二、采用更强的TLS协议和密码套件SSL/TLS协议不断演进,建议禁用旧版本(如SSL3.0和TLS1.0),只启用TLS1.2或更高版本。配置强大的密码套件,确保连接的安全性。这项工作多半需要在服务器端设置,建议查阅相关文档,确保SSL配置符合行业最佳实践。

    三、定期更新SSL证书和服务器软件任何安全措施都必须维持最新状态。SSL证书到期后一定要及时续费,避免出现“过期导致的安全警告”。服务器软件、CMS、插件也要定期更新,修补潜在的漏洞。WordPress官方网站和插件市场都及时发布安全更新,保持在最新版本是最基础也最重要的安全措施。

    四、使用安全插件和监控工具WordPress生态中,有许多安全插件如Wordfence、SucuriSecurity等可以实时监控网站的安全状态,提供防火墙、恶意软件扫描、登录保护等功能。结合这些工具,可以提前发现潜在威胁,并实时做出响应。

    设置定期备份策略,确保数据安全,即使出现问题也能迅速恢复。

    五、强化登录和权限管理安全除了网络传输,还涉及账户管理。采用强密码、多因素验证(MFA)、限制登录尝试次数等措施,能大幅降低被攻破的概率。避免使用默认管理员账户,更不要将敏感账户账号信息暴露在公开渠道。

    六、推动网站内容持续优化安全不仅在技术层面,还包括内容管理方面。例如,避免在网站中嵌入未知或不可信的第三方脚本,定期清理无用插件和主题,减少潜在漏洞。保持内容更新,提高网站整体的安全意识。

    总结:全面提升WordPress网站的HTTPS安全水平,不是一锤子买卖,而是一个持续优化、监控和升级的过程。从基础的证书部署到高级的安全策略,每一步都值得细心打磨。网站如同一座城堡,只有层层坚固的防御体系,才能守得住外来的风雨,也能赢得访客和搜索引擎的持续信赖。

    拥抱HTTPS,打造安全、高效、值得信赖的互联网空间,从你的WordPress网站做起。

    1. 本站所有资源来源于用户上传和网络,如有侵权请邮件联系站长!
    2. 分享目的仅供大家学习和交流,您必须在下载后24小时内删除!
    3. 不得使用于非法商业用途,不得违反国家法律。否则后果自负!
    4. 本站提供的源码、模板、插件等等其他资源,都不包含技术服务请大家谅解!
    5. 如有链接无法下载、失效或广告,请联系管理员处理!
    6. 本站资源售价只是赞助,收取费用仅维持本站的日常运营所需!

    源码库 » WordPress HTTPS强制实施:从SSL证书到混合内容修复